PDF转JPG完全指南:专业方法与实用技巧详解
PDF转JPG完全指南:专业方法与实用技巧详解
在现代办公和数字化生活中,我们经常需要将PDF文档转换为JPG图片格式。无论是为了在社交媒体上分享、嵌入演示文稿,还是为了在移动设备上更方便地查看,如何将pdf转化成jpg已成为一个常见的技术需求。
为什么需要PDF转JPG?
PDF转JPG的需求通常源于以下几个场景:
- 分享需求:JPG图片可以更轻松地在各种平台和设备上分享
- 嵌入使用:在PPT演示文稿、网页设计或文档中嵌入
- 兼容性:某些旧设备或软件可能无法正确显示PDF
- 编辑需求:对PDF内容进行简单的图片编辑处理
- 存档备份:作为PDF文档的可视化备份格式
在线转换工具:最简单快捷的解决方案
优点与适用场景
在线转换工具无需安装任何软件,适合临时性、轻量级的转换需求:
- iLovePDF:支持批量转换,保持原始质量
- SmallPDF:界面友好,支持多种文件格式
- Adobe Acrobat在线服务:官方工具,安全性高
- PDF2JPG:专门针对PDF转JPG优化
使用步骤
- 访问选定的在线转换网站
- 点击“选择文件”或直接拖拽PDF文件到指定区域
- 设置输出质量、分辨率和页面范围
- 点击“转换”按钮开始处理
- 转换完成后下载生成的JPG图片
安全提示:处理敏感或机密文件时,请选择信誉良好的工具,注意查看其隐私政策和数据安全措施。
专业桌面软件:批量处理与高质量转换
Adobe Acrobat Pro
作为PDF领域的行业标准,Adobe Acrobat Pro提供了最专业的转换功能:
文件 > 导出到 > 图像 > JPEG
支持设置图片质量、分辨率、色彩空间等专业参数,适合对转换质量有较高要求的用户。
其他专业工具
- PDFelement:界面直观,支持批量处理
- Nitro Pro:功能全面,转换速度快
- Wondershare PDFelement:跨平台支持,性价比高
命令行解决方案:技术人员的首选
Ghostscript(跨平台)
Ghostscript是开源的PostScript和PDF解释器,通过命令行可以实现高效的批量转换:
# Windows/Linux/macOS通用命令
gs -dNOPAUSE -dBATCH -sDEVICE=jpeg -r300 -sOutputFile=output%d.jpg input.pdf
参数说明:
-r300:设置分辨率为300 DPI-sDEVICE=jpeg:指定输出为JPEG格式-sOutputFile=output%d.jpg:设置输出文件命名规则
编程实现:自动化转换方案
Python实现(PyMuPDF库)
对于需要自动化处理的场景,可以使用Python编程实现:
import fitz # PyMuPDF
def pdf_to_jpg(pdf_path, output_dir, dpi=300):
doc = fitz.open(pdf_path)
for page_num in range(len(doc)):
page = doc.load_page(page_num)
pix = page.get_pixmap(dpi=dpi)
output_path = f"{output_dir}/page_{page_num+1}.jpg"
pix.save(output_path)
doc.close()
# 使用示例
pdf_to_jpg("input.pdf", "output_images", dpi=200)
移动设备转换方案
Android应用推荐
- CamScanner:扫描并转换文档
- Adobe Acrobat Reader:官方移动应用
- PDF to Image Converter:专用转换工具
iOS应用推荐
- PDF Converter:支持多种格式转换
- Documents by Readdle:功能强大的文件管理器
- PDFelement:跨平台解决方案
转换质量优化技巧
分辨率设置建议
| 使用场景 | 推荐DPI | 文件大小 |
|---|---|---|
| 屏幕显示 | 150-200 DPI | 较小 |
| 普通打印 | 300 DPI | 中等 |
| 高质量打印 | 600 DPI | 较大 |
| 存档备份 | 300-400 DPI | 中等偏大 |
颜色空间选择
- RGB:适用于屏幕显示和网络分享
- CMYK:适用于专业印刷输出
- 灰度:适用于黑白文档,减小文件体积
常见问题与解决方案
转换后图片模糊怎么办?
通常是由于分辨率设置过低,建议:
- 提高DPI设置(至少300 DPI)
- 检查原始PDF的清晰度
- 选择高质量输出选项
PDF文件太大如何批量转换?
对于大文件批量转换,建议:
- 使用桌面软件进行本地处理
- 利用命令行工具提高效率
- 考虑编写脚本进行自动化处理
最佳实践建议
- 根据需求选择工具:临时使用在线工具,长期使用考虑桌面软件
- 保持原始质量:重要文档建议使用300 DPI以上的分辨率
- 注意文件安全:敏感文件避免使用在线工具
- 批量处理优化:大量文件使用命令行或编程方案
- 测试转换效果:正式转换前先测试少量页面
掌握如何将pdf转化成jpg的方法,可以根据不同场景灵活选择最合适的解决方案。无论是简单的单次转换还是复杂的批量处理,现在都有成熟的工具和技术可以满足您的需求。
总结:PDF转JPG技术已经非常成熟,从简单的在线工具到专业的编程实现,用户可以根据自己的技术水平、安全要求和转换需求,选择最适合的解决方案。建议收藏本文提到的工具和方法,以便在需要时快速参考使用。